Hi all,

 

Hoping to get some advice from somebody out there lol I've just tried to submit my EOI for 190 subclass visa following the completion of my nursing and midwifery skills assessment. Unfortunately though on completing the EOI 14 questions the system summarized my total points as 45!! And that's not what I've calculated :( I have at least 55 points with the extra 5 coming from the state sponsorship...does anyone know what this means??

 

Your help would be massively appreciated!!

Link to comment
Share on other sites

Youll have to back track on your claimed points... where you are getting the 55 points exactly... it could be for instance that your hoping for 15 points for experience over ..5 years work experience, but it has calculated that you have worked less than that from what youve entered. i can only calculate what you put in, so its a mistake of yours. do it again.
